Key Responsibilities:
Video Production
• Manage project flow through tools like Monday.com and Lucid Link, ensuring proper load assignments, timely kickoffs, and on-schedule delivery.
• Track all video requests, deliverables, and team assignments.
• Support producers by coordinating shoots, managing logistics, gathering assets, and tracking editor availability and workloads.
• Schedule recording technicians and secure crews for shoots as needed, assisting with freelancer onboarding and training on SendingCell’s production tools.
• Monitor timelines and troubleshoot issues to keep projects on track, communicating progress updates and adjustments proactively.
Data Management
• Oversee the project wrap process to ensure all completed video projects are properly archived within ten (10) days of show wrap.
• Confirm all shoot footage is uploaded and stored promptly.
• Track and maintain department assets — including hard drives, equipment, and other resources — to support smooth operations and file organization.


• 1–2 years of experience in a production or creative services environment.
• Proficiency with Monday.com or similar cloud-based work management software is a plus.
• Strong working knowledge of Microsoft PowerPoint, Excel, and Word.
• Pharma or healthcare industry experience is a plus.
• Soft Skills - Highly organized, detail-oriented, excellent time management skills, strong communicator, proactive self-starter who stays calm and focused under pressure, assertive, adaptable, and resourceful - with a knack for finding solutions and keeping things moving
